Debian Security Advisory DSA 3673-1 (openssl - security update)

Several vulnerabilities were discovered
in OpenSSL:

CVE-2016-2177Guido Vranken discovered that OpenSSL uses undefined pointer
arithmetic. Additional information can be found at
https://www.openssl.org/blog/blog/2016/06/27/undefined-pointer-arithmetic/CVE-2016-2178
Cesar Pereida, Billy Brumley and Yuval Yarom discovered a timing
leak in the DSA code.

CVE-2016-2179 / CVE-2016-2181
Quan Luo and the OCAP audit team discovered denial of service
vulnerabilities in DTLS.

CVE-2016-2180 / CVE-2016-2182 / CVE-2016-6303
Shi Lei discovered an out-of-bounds memory read in
TS_OBJ_print_bio() and an out-of-bounds write in BN_bn2dec()
and MDC2_Update().

CVE-2016-2183
DES-based cipher suites are demoted from the HIGH group to MEDIUM
as a mitigation for the SWEET32 attack.

CVE-2016-6302
Shi Lei discovered that the use of SHA512 in TLS session tickets
is susceptible to denial of service.

CVE-2016-6304
Shi Lei discovered that excessively large OCSP status request may
result in denial of service via memory exhaustion.

CVE-2016-6306
Shi Lei discovered that missing message length validation when parsing
certificates may potentially result in denial of service.
